Today, Maximum Entertainment and Still Running announced an updated release date for Morbid: The Lords of Ire. The title will now land on May 17, 2024.

Morbid: The Lords of Ire is essentially moving up by a week. It was announced back in February that the title was planned for May 23.

April 17: Lost Epic previously appeared on Switch this time last year, but a new physical release was just revealed for Japan.

Both a standard version and Deluxe Edition is planned. Those opting for the Deluxe Edition will receive the game, an outer case featuring a new illustration by Namie, the original soundtrack CD, an 100-page art book, and an acrylic stand.

Nintendo just started distribution of the latest Switch firmware update, version 18.0.1.

If you were experiencing issues finding an access point for the internet, we’re happy to say that this has now been addressed. It wasn’t a universal issue as it only impacted certain access points. Also, the usual stability improvements are included.

Tower Control is one of the tougher ranked modes available in Splatoon 3. Hence its name, the mode is centered around a tower that first appears at the center of the stage. As usual, Tower Control is a lot easier when you have the ability to coordinate with a team of friends over voice chat. Samus Aran and the Metroid series could have been represented in Fortnite, and while Nintendo and Epic discussed the idea, that ultimately didn’t come to be.

That news comes from Donald Mustard, the former chief creative officer of Epic Games. Mustard chatted about his time working on Fortnite with Game File, including discussions that were held with Nintendo.

Devolver Digital and Ahr Ech have announced the first update for Pepper Grinder. It’s not live yet, but should be soon.

Highlights include a speedrun timer and Time Attack par adjustments. A bunch of different bugs have been fixed as well.

Gameloft has started to lift the curtain on A Rift in Time – Act II for Disney Dreamlight Valley.

This is the next part of the game’s season pass. Gameloft says that players will travel to Eternity Isle and meet Oswald the Lucky Rabbit while unraveling Jafar’s nefarious ploy. There’ll be new looks for animal companions and exclusive furniture to craft.
